Common Causes of Motorcycle Accidents

Understanding the causes of motorcycle accidents can shed light on how a lawyer will build your case. Common causes include:

  • Driver Negligence: Distracted driving, speeding, or failure to yield can lead to collisions.
  • Poor Road Conditions: Potholes, debris, and lack of proper signage can be hazardous for motorcyclists.
  • Defective Motorcycle Parts: Faulty brakes or tires can result in accidents, making manufacturers potentially liable.
  • Reckless Driving: Aggressive behavior by other drivers, such as tailgating or unsafe lane changes, increases risks for motorcyclists.

A motorcycle crash lawyer will investigate the cause of your accident to determine liability and build a strong case.

What to Do After a Motorcycle Accident

To protect your rights and strengthen your case, follow these steps after a motorcycle crash:

  1. Seek Medical Attention: Your health is the top priority. Even if you feel fine, get evaluated to document injuries.
  2. Report the Accident: File a police report and obtain a copy.
  3. Document the Scene: Take photos of the accident scene, your injuries, and any damage to your motorcycle.
  4. Collect Contact Information: Get details from witnesses and other parties involved in the accident.
